### Our Experience with Katana MRP – Why We Left After 6 Years

- Overall rating: 1/5
- Reviewer: Andrew M.
- Verified reviewer: Yes
- Industry: Health, Wellness and Fitness
- Company size: 11-50 employees
- Product usage: Used daily for more than 2 years
- Reviewed: February 2026
- Review source details: This review was submitted organically. No incentive was offered

We were early adopters of Katana MRP, using it as our primary manufacturing resource planning system for over six years. In the beginning, Katana delivered exactly what we needed - solid functionality, reasonable pricing, and an easy-to-use interface that worked well for a small manufacturer like us with modest sales order volume. Initially, the pricing was fair and manageable. But once Katana began taking on outside investment and aggressively scaling, things started to change. Over time, they revamped their pricing model multiple times. At first it was tied to relatively simple metrics like number of users, but later it shifted to limits based on sales order line items, then to sales orders and gross merchandise value (GMV). What sounded sophisticated in their marketing quickly became a huge headache for us: as a small shop selling mostly items around $10 each, our high order count, not our actual revenue, automatically bumped us into higher pricing tiers. So we ended up paying almost the same as companies doing $50 million+ in annual sales, despite using a fraction of the features and resources. We’ve also experienced price changes mid-subscription period without meaningful notice, and being forced into annual negotiations simply to keep our plan. Year after year, it became clear that the company didn’t care about smaller customers anymore: their strategy seems squarely aimed at upmarket customers with big order volume and deep pockets - which pits small manufacturers like us at a disadvantage. Frankly, the model feels punitive, not proportional. If your business sells a lot of small-ticket orders, you get punished with pricing far beyond the value you actually consume - and that’s simply not sustainable for a real small manufacturer. In the end, after dealing with repeated increasing costs and painfully going around in circles with account reps who didn't take the time to understand our business, we pulled the plug and took the time and effort to migrate to a different MRP that met all our requirements. It is faster, easier to use, and roughly ¼ of the cost of Katana’s current pricing. That switch has been night and day for our team - not only financially but also operationally. On the plus side, Katana made it easy for us to export our data and we performed the data migration and cut-over to the new system entirely in-house. Bottom line: Katana may still work for some companies, especially larger, growing SMBs with high-priced items and few orders, but for small manufacturers with many sales orders and modest item prices, their current pricing strategy simply doesn’t make sense anymore.

### Stay Away from Katana

- Overall rating: 1/5
- Reviewer: Fabien M.
- Verified reviewer: Yes
- Industry: Health, Wellness and Fitness
- Company size: 2-10 employees
- Product usage: Used daily for more than 2 years
- Reviewed: July 2024
- Review source details: This review was submitted organically. No incentive was offered

Stay away from this software. There are plenty on the market that won't try to rob you.

#### Ratings breakdown

- Ease of use: 1/5
- Value for money: 1/5
- Customer support: 1/5
- Functionality: 1/5

#### Cons

Katana is one of these SAAS that looks pretty and attractive on the surface only to hide the worst possible customer policy, pricing plans and billing methods i have encountered in 15 years of professionnal digital experience. We are a small size company making ±1.5M€ in revenues. We choose Katana in 2021 as the functionalities at the time seemed to match our needs. The price was decent (199$ a month) and despite we felts like it was already quite a budget (±2400$ a year), we decided to subscribe. For a few month, things have been relatively fine despite frequents technical issues (front end lags, data not updated, locked order status, ...). Then came reality. Without a warning, Katana first increased the subscription to 349$. Ouch. You just lost 1800$ overnight. We really didn't appreciate that but all the manufacturing data of our company was inside Katana, our employees were trained and used to the software, so we swallowed the pill. A few month later, the subscription was up to 899$. Yes you read that right. Again, without a warning, without getting approval, they just start to bill your payment card with 899$ every month. You just lost another 7800$ overnight (per year, 23400$ for 3 years usage). Right there we have understood Katana trapped us. Katana's company hook you up with a sense of affordability only to charge astronomical price hikes whenever they feel like it. Despite the fact that this is highly irregular and most certainly illegal and fraudulent at least in Europe, the break of trust and the leverage made over the customer data is disgusting. Wait, it's not over yet ! Once you decided enough is enough and you can't give your data and your trust to a company acting like a MAFIA organisation, you migrate to another software (i really recommande MRPEasy for those wanting to leave or looking to a safe solution), and you cancel your subscription. And surprise (or not) ! Katana tries by any mean to charge you with another 1 month subscription (899$) after your cancel it. An absolute disgraceful method to squeeze any $ left in your wallet. The reality is that Katana is an highly unprofitable company established in Estonia that lost more than 7.5M$ for just 3.5M$ of revenues in 2022 (accounts are public, go check) and they desperately need to rebalance their accounts. They do not have that much customers, so they decided to go Kamikaze and raise prices until something breaks. Obviously, this is exactly the kind of chaotic experience you want to avoid to your company and your staff. Any service looking remotely unsafe should be kept far away from you manufacturing process and Katana definitely is one of them. I am not the only one with that experience, check out the other reviews on Capterra. (check how they will copy/paste a generic bullshit answer in the reply section, it will give you a sense of their level of concern ^^)

### The MRP system I wish I'd always had

- Overall rating: 5/5
- Reviewer: Jared H.
- Verified reviewer: Yes
- Industry: Food Production
- Company size: 2-10 employees
- Product usage: Used daily for less than 12 months
- Reviewed: March 2021
- Review source details: This review was submitted organically. No incentive was offered

Katana's awesome, full stop. I've been working with manufacturing businesses for years, and for years I've lamented Xero's relatively weak inventory management system. Two years ago I tried literally every MRP app I could find to plugin to Xero; they were all pretty bad. Along comes Katana, which maybe was around earlier but was "new to me" just this year, and ... wow. Mostly, it Just Works. The Xero integration works seamlessly for bills and sales orders, which speeds AP/AR quite a bit. 90% of the tool's value is outside of Xero though, and I now have a permanently-pinned Katana tab in my browser for tracking everything in the production flow from raw materials purchasing, to production, to sale, to reconciliation of remaining materials and product stock. It's great. Is it perfect? Not quite. They need to do some performance work, as load times are often a little sluggish. Also, it would be nice to see finer-grained automation, and better contact syncing. But overall, I'm delighted.
